ESP Introduces Tombstone Case Co.

Tombstone will be creating a complete line of graphic-designed hard shell cases and gig bags for guitars and basses.

Anaheim, CA (January 21, 2014) -- ESP Guitars (NAMM booth 213D) has announced a new division called the Tombstone Case Company. Tombstone will be creating a complete line of graphic-designed hard shell cases and gig bags for guitars and basses.

ā€œWhat led us to create Tombstone was that many ESP customers wanted to have instrument cases with a level of character that goes beyond the traditional look,ā€ says Jeff Moore, ESP Senior Vice President. ā€œWeā€™re very excited about Tombstone as a whole new area of business for ESP, and cool new choices for our customers.ā€

The initial case in the Tombstone line was created expressly for ESPā€™s new Kirk Hammett Signature Series KH-WZ White Zombie guitar. Unlike many other graphic-based cases, Tombstone uses a highresolution digital reproduction for its graphics, with a state-of-the-art graphics infusion process resulting in a photo-quality reproduction and a much finer detailed look than typical silkscreening. The cases are based on original artwork created by longtime ESP designer Dave Ruhr.

The first Tombstone cases for ESP models will be available in the second quarter of 2014, and the company plans on creating subsequent cases to fit a variety of guitars and basses from other brands.

The Schaeffer-Vega Diversity Systemā€”an early and very successful wireless systemā€”excelled at the tasks it was designed for. But there was more magic than met the eye. Though designed to sound as transparent as possible, it nonetheless colored the signal in a way that people like Angus Young and Eddie Van Halen found essential.
